Ash used Torterra as his fifth Pokémon in his battle against Paul in ''[[DP187|A Real Rival Rouser!]]''. He was sent out against Paul's {{p|Drapion}}, whose {{m|Toxic Spikes}} {{status|poison}}ed him instantly. He battled well and was able to cause Drapion some damage with his Energy Ball and Leaf Storm attacks, but his Rock Climb attack was stopped cold by Drapion, who proceeded to knock him down with {{m|Poison Fang}}. Torterra healed himself with Synthesis, but despite this, he was immediately defeated by Drapion's super effective {{m|Pin Missile}} barrage.

===Personality and characteristics===

As a Turtwig, Torterra was very brave. Similarly to [[Ash's Bulbasaur]], he helped take care of sick or injured Pokémon and kept the peace between them. If there was feud between other Pokémon, Turtwig would be the mannered one and break them up. He could be a little reckless at times, ignoring Ash's commands to dodge in ''[[DP006|Different Strokes for Different Blokes]]''. He was quite stubborn and would not give up, no matter how hard the challenge, another trait he shared with Bulbasaur. He was also quite affectionate, latching on to Ash's head as a Turtwig.

After evolving into Grotle, he became a lot less active due to his weight gain, still battling well but taking things slowly. His strategy for battle changed as a result, focusing more on tanking hits over dodging them, something he struggled to accept until getting help from [[Paul's Torterra]]. As he grew and evolved, Torterra became quite serious in everything he did and never had any issues listening to Ash's commands, unlike when he was still Turtwig and Grotle.
